Abstract

Over time it was believed that the exhaust system of an internal combustion engine had the sole function of releasing combustion gases. However, recent studies show that this system is vitally important for increasing volumetric efficiency until injection control, where these parameters are some that directly influence vehicle consumption. These are some of the reasons why it is important to study a good sizing of the exhaust system, because with the well elaborated exhaust the engine can work in an exemplary way. The well designed exhaust system itself extends its own service life as it is a system that suffers from the great effect of corrosion due to gases that circulate at elevated temperatures and many other interferences that can lead to erosive chemical actions. of the metallic material that make up the system. Through bibliographies and computer simulations of fluid dynamics, it was possible to obtain a better knowledge of which geometry is the most suitable for the best control of automotive consumption. After the results obtained, it is possible to notice the difference between the original and sports exhaust system, the first being quieter and suitable for motorcycles due to being ideal for low revs and the second for obtaining higher revs, but in return large ones are generated harmful noises to human beings.
